Robert invested $860 in an account paying an interest rate of 5. 1% compounded daily. Assuming no deposits or withdrawals are made, how much money, to the nearest cent, would be in the account after 13 years?
Amount in the account after 13 year is $1668.84.
Given data;
Robert put $860 into a savings account with a daily compound interest rate of 5.1%. Considering there have been no deposits or withdrawals;
Principal (P) = $860
Time (t) = 13
Compounding period in year (n) = 365
Rate of interest (R) = 5.1%
First, convert R as a percent to r as a decimal r = R / 100 r
= 5.1 / 100 r
= 0.051 rate per year Then solve the equation for A;
A = P(1 + r/n)^nt
A = 860.00 * (1 + 0.051/365)^(365)(13)
A = 860.00(1 + 0.00013972602739726)^(4745)
A = $1,668.84
So,
Amount in the account after 13 year = $1668.84

what is the equation of y=x^3 with the given transformations
Each transformation affects the shape and position of the graph. It is important to carefully consider the order of the transformations and their impact on the equation.
1. Horizontal Shift (c):
If there is a horizontal shift, the equation becomes y = (x - c)^3.
For example, if there is a shift of 2 units to the right, the equation would be y = (x - 2)^3.
2. Vertical Shift (d):
If there is a vertical shift, the equation becomes y = x^3 + d.
For example, if there is a shift of 3 units upwards, the equation would be y = x^3 + 3.
3. Vertical Stretch (a):
If there is a vertical stretch or compression, the equation becomes y = a * x^3.
For example, if there is a vertical stretch by a factor of 2, the equation would be y = 2 * x^3.
4. Reflection (along the x-axis):
If there is a reflection along the x-axis, the equation becomes y = -x^3.
This flips the graph of the original function upside down.
5. Reflection (along the y-axis):
If there is a reflection along the y-axis, the equation becomes y = (-x)^3.
This mirrors the graph of the original function.
6. Combined Transformations:
If there are multiple transformations, we can apply them in the order they are given. For example, if there is a vertical stretch by a factor of 2 and a horizontal shift of 3 units to the right, the equation would be y = 2 * (x - 3)^3.
Remember, each transformation affects the shape and position of the graph. It is important to carefully consider the order of the transformations and their impact on the equation.

How do you know if triangles are congruent in SAS?
With the help of the figure we can say that triangles are congruent by SAS Rule
What is Congruence of Triangle?
Triangle congruence: Two triangles are said to be congruent if all three of their corresponding sides are equal and all three of their corresponding angles are equal in size. These triangles can be moved, rotated, flipped, and turned to look exactly the same.
Solution:
By SAS rule, two triangles are said to be congruent if any two sides and the angle included between the sides of one triangle are comparable to the corresponding two sides and the angle included between the sides of the second triangle.
In given figure, sides AB= PQ, BC=QR and angle between AB and BC equal to angle between PQ and QR i.e. ∠B = ∠Q. Hence, Δ ABC ≅ Δ PQR.

A research institute poll asked respondents if they felt vulnerable to identity theft. In the poll, n=1032 and x=557 who said "yes". Use a 99% confidence level.
A) Find the best point estimate of the population P.
B) Identify the value of margin of error E. ________ (Round to four decimal places as needed)
C) Construct a confidence interval. ___ < p <.
A) The best point estimate of the population P is 0.5399
B) The value of margin of error E.≈ 0.0267 (Round to four decimal places as needed)
C) A confidence interval is 0.5132 < p < 0.5666
A) The best point estimate of the population proportion (P) is calculated by dividing the number of respondents who said "yes" (x) by the total number of respondents (n).
In this case,
P = x/n = 557/1032 = 0.5399 (rounded to four decimal places).
B) The margin of error (E) is calculated using the formula: E = z * sqrt(P*(1-P)/n), where z represents the z-score associated with the desired confidence level. For a 99% confidence level, the z-score is approximately 2.576.
Plugging in the values,
E = 2.576 * sqrt(0.5399*(1-0.5399)/1032)
≈ 0.0267 (rounded to four decimal places).
C) To construct a confidence interval, we add and subtract the margin of error (E) from the point estimate (P). Thus, the 99% confidence interval is approximately 0.5399 - 0.0267 < p < 0.5399 + 0.0267. Simplifying, the confidence interval is 0.5132 < p < 0.5666 (rounded to four decimal places).
In summary, the best point estimate of the population proportion is 0.5399, the margin of error is approximately 0.0267, and the 99% confidence interval is 0.5132 < p < 0.5666.
